Test Methodology

The battery tests were conducted under standardized conditions to ensure fairness. Both laptops were fully charged before starting. The tests involved continuous web browsing over Wi-Fi, streaming videos, and performing productivity tasks. The screen brightness was set to 150 nits, and all background processes were minimized to replicate typical usage scenarios.

Battery Performance Results

The Macbook Pro 14 demonstrated impressive endurance, lasting approximately 12 hours during the mixed usage test. In contrast, the Razer Blade 14 2026 lasted about 9 hours under the same conditions. These results highlight the Macbook’s efficient power management and optimized hardware, especially with its newer M2 Pro chip.

Factors Influencing Battery Life

Hardware Efficiency

The Macbook Pro’s ARM-based architecture allows for lower power consumption, especially during idle and light tasks. The Razer Blade, powered by an Intel or AMD processor (depending on the configuration), consumes more power, which impacts battery longevity.
